Actor Lee Tae-gon recently addressed rumors he faced early in his career after being cast in a lead role as a newcomer. During his appearance on the October 29 episode of the tvN STORY program What Are You Leaving Behind? (남겨서 뭐하게), Lee discussed the challenges he faced.

Addressing Early Career Rumors

Lee Tae-gon spoke candidly about the criticism he received after landing a lead part so early in his career. According to the broadcast, Lee explained that his casting sparked speculation and rumors.

The Reality of Rookie Casting

The phenomenon of "rookie-to-lead" casting is a recurring topic of discussion within the Korean drama industry. While networks often seek fresh talent to anchor new projects, the practice frequently invites skepticism.

  • Public Scrutiny: As highlighted by Lee on the show, audiences often demand a "proven" track record, leading to backlash when newcomers bypass traditional supporting roles.
  • Industry Standards: According to standard industry practices in South Korean media, casting directors often prioritize visual appeal and screen presence, sometimes leading to friction with audiences who value years of training.
  • Performance Pressure: Actors in Lee’s position often face a "double-bind"—they must deliver a performance that justifies their casting while simultaneously fighting the narrative that they were chosen for reasons other than merit.
